Bursar – School Business Manager to join a great School in Birmingham. We are looking for a Bursar or School Business Manager who has experience managing, Finance, Human Resources, Health & Safety and the day to day running of a school office. The school require a bursar or School Business Manager who has a track record of achieving excellence and is always looking for ways to excel. Ideally looking to appoint permanently but will consider interim.
This School has made excellent progress year on year and is looking for a Bursar or School Business Manager who wants to join an OUTSTANDING team. You will be reporting directly to the Headteacher and be will be given full autonomy within the role to make some key changes and make it your own. This is an excellent opportunity for a Bursar or School Business Manager to join an Outstanding trust who have a brilliant track record. You must have school based experience in order to be considered for this role which is based full-time at School and not offered as a remote working role.
